The Long Man of Wilmington - About The Long Man of Wilmington
The Long Man of Wilmington, also known as the Wilmington Giant, stands on the steep slopes of Windover Hill above the village of Wilmington.
The origins and significance of the figure have puzzled archaeologists and historians for centuries. Is it a fertility symbol, an ancient warrior, or an 18th-century folly? The true meaning may remain a mystery.
Dating the giant is challenging
There are various theories regarding the figure’s age.
Some believe it is prehistoric. Roman coins with a similar figure lead others to think it dates from the 4th or 5th centuries.
An Anglo-Saxon origin has also been proposed, as there are similarities with a helmeted figure found on ornaments from that era.
Alternatively, the Long Man might be the creation of an artistic monk from the nearby Wilmington Priory sometime between the 11th and 15th centuries.

Wilmington - Yew tree, estimated to be 1600 years old
Wilmington is a Downland village of Saxon origin. The current church was initially built around 1200 as a chapel to the adjacent Priory, and a notable feature of the churchyard is the ancient Yew tree, estimated to be 1600 years old, with a trunk girth of 23 feet. - Lullington - A charming church in a tranquil rural setting, with a history dating back to the 13th century. A larger church once stood on the site but was replaced by the current building after being destroyed by fire. This tiny church is one of the smallest in England and the smallest in Sussex. The churchyard offers lovely views of the surrounding countryside, and the church is open daily. There’s no on-site parking, but the walk from Alfriston takes about 15-20 minutes.
